Suspended Georgia Insurance Commissioner Jim Beck
Host Greg Bluestein and AJC reporter Joshua Sharpe discuss suspended Georgia Insurance Commissioner Jim Beck, who was indicted earlier this month with charges of fraud and money laundering. Sharpe, who was in the courtroom for Beck's hearing, and Bluestein, who was at the Georgia GOP convention days later, discuss the charges, the fallout and Beck himself. Georgia's 'heartbeat' bill & Hollywood
Many actors, directors and producers who make films in Georgia threatened to boycott the state following the signing of Georgia's anti-abortion "heartbeat" bill. In this episode, host Greg Bluestein and AJC reporter/editor Jennifer Brett give insight into Georgia's relationship with Hollywood and discuss how the signing of the "heartbeat" could affect the relationship. Georgia's anti-abortion 'heartbeat' law
Host Greg Bluestein and AJC statehouse reporter Maya T. Prabhu were inside Gov. Brian Kemp's ceremonial office as he signed Georgia's anti-abortion 'heartbeat' bill into law. In this episode, Bluestein and Prabhu discuss the signing, the details of the law itself and what's next for the legislation. Stacey Abrams’ decision; Georgia’s U.S. Senate race
Stacey Abrams said she will not challenge Georgia Sen. David Perdue and run for U.S. Senate in 2020. In this episode, host Greg Bluestein and AJC government reporter Tia Mitchell discuss Abrams' decision, what’s next for the former gubernatorial candidate and how her decision impacts Georgia's Senate race moving forward.
